What is a highway photovoltaic system?

Schematic diagram of the highway photovoltaics (PV) system. Roofing highways with solar panels generates green electricity that is delivered to the grid to replace the electricity from fossil fuels, thereby contributing to CO 2 e emission reductions.

Is Highway PV economically feasible?

We analyze the economic feasibility of developing highway PV worldwide based on LCOE and discover conspicuous spatial variability (Figure 2c ). The global LCOE values range from US$44 to US$380 MWh −1, with the majority (56%) in the range of US$60–120 MWh −1 (Figure 2d ).

What are the advantages and disadvantages of Highway PV?

Generally, high-income countries have an advantage of reducing road traffic deaths with an averaged completion percentage of 37%, while the highway PV in low-income countries is more conducive to reducing CO 2 e emissions with an averaged completion percentage of 340%.
